Brazil’s president-elect shakes up foreign relations

The president’s realignment seems to be strongly pro-Washington.

Brazilian president-elect, Jair Bolsonaro, plans to change the face of the country’s foreign policy. He is already feuding with Cuba and plans to limit trade relations with China.

And, in the Middle East, Bolsonaro has angered nations by pledging to move Brazil‘s Israeli embassy to Jerusalem.
